#01d3e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01d3e4 is composed of 0.4% red, 82.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 184.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 44.9%. #01d3e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#00a7c9.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#01d3e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c0d is the darkest color, while #f9fe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#01d3e4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b797a is the less saturated color, while #01d3e4 is the most saturated one.
